Basic Law Enforcement Academy(Tuesday through Thursday 5:30 p.m. to 10:30 p.m.; Saturdays 7:00 a.m. to 5:00 p.m. and some Sundays) Area residents interested in becoming a law enforcement officer or investigator, or working in the criminal justice field, are invited to test for admission to the Basic Law Enforcement Academy which begins in January 2010. The Academy is offered by the Sacramento Regional Public Safety Training Center and administered by American River College. Currently taking applications for January 2010, applications can be mailed, emailed, or faxed. Prospective students must be at least 18 years of age, possess a high school diploma or GED, possess a valid CA driver license, have a medical clearance, and Department of Justice fingerprint clearance letter. The top 50 applicants who pass the selection process will be placed on an eligibility list and invited to the next academy class. Graduates receive 12 semester units of credit from American River College. The Academy is certified by the California Commission on Peace Officer Standards and Training (POST). Classes meet on Tuesday, Wednesday and Thursday evenings from 5:30 p.m. to 10:30 p.m., Saturday from 7:00 a.m. to 5:00 p.m. and some Sundays.
